Walleye
Walleye fishing near Mazon, Illinois, centers around the Illinois River. While not a walleye mecca, the river does offer opportunities for anglers willing to put in the time. Spring and fall are the most productive seasons, coinciding with walleye migrations. In the spring, focus on areas below dams and near tributaries as walleye move upstream to spawn. Jigs tipped with minnows or plastics are a go-to presentation. In the fall, target deeper holes and current breaks. Trolling crankbaits can be effective for covering water. Access to the river is available at various public boat ramps and parks along its course. Be mindful of the river's current and fluctuating water levels, which can significantly impact fishing conditions. Walleye Fishing Regulations in Illinois
Open Season
Year-round
Daily Bag Limit
6 per day
Size Limit
14-inch minimum
License Required
Fishing License
Walleye regulations may vary by location. Check the Illinois Department of Natural Resources fishing guide for site-specific regulations.

What's the best bait to use for walleye near Mazon, IL?
Popular choices include jigs tipped with minnows or nightcrawlers, crankbaits, and live bait rigs. Local tackle shops can offer specific recommendations based on current conditions.
What is the legal size for walleye I can keep in Illinois?
You can only keep walleye that are 14 inches or longer in Illinois.
How many walleye can I keep in a day when fishing near Mazon?
The daily bag limit for walleye in Illinois is 6 fish.
Can I fish for walleye year-round in the Mazon area?
Yes, walleye fishing is open year-round in Illinois.
